LHH is partnering with a global entertainment company to find a detail-oriented and experienced Corporate Paralegal to join their legal team on a contract basis. This fully remote opportunity requires availability during Pacific Time business hours, as the legal team operates out of Burbank, CA. The ideal candidate will bring a strong foundation in corporate governance and entity management, with a focus on compliance, accuracy, and operational efficiency.
Responsibilities
Draft and revise corporate governance documents, including bylaws, operating agreements, and board/officer resolutions.
Manage and update corporate records across a large portfolio of domestic legal entities.
Maintain and audit data in entity management platforms and registered agent systems.
Coordinate and file state and local documentation for entity formations, qualifications, dissolutions, name changes, and mergers.
Respond to internal requests for corporate documentation and entity information.
Maintain electronic minute books and ensure accurate recordkeeping.
Identify and retrieve missing corporate documents from Secretary of State offices.
Support electronic document execution workflows.
Research and recommend improvements to governance processes and documentation standards.
Qualifications
Minimum of 3 years of experience as a corporate paralegal, preferably in a high-volume legal entity environment.
Strong working knowledge of Delaware and California corporate law and Secretary of State procedures.
Proficiency with corporate governance tools and entity management systems.
Experience with electronic document management and filing systems.
Excellent organizational skills and attention to detail.
Ability to work independently and manage multiple priorities in a remote setting.
